What is a Public Limited Company?

Public limited company are businesses whose stock is traded on the stock exchange or that offer fixed deposits. A public limited company has all the benefits of a private limited company, including the ability to accept any type of membership, the simplicity of share transfers, and a high degree of openness.

Public Limited Companies Registration Process

1. Apply for DIN and DSC

The applicant must apply for a Director Identification Number (DIN) and a Digital Signature Certificate (DSC).

2. Verification of Company Name

The company name is checked and verified in this step to ensure that it complies with the Ministry of Corporate Affairs' (MCA) requirement.

3. Filling out the Form

The applicant would file the application form to obtain the certificate of incorporation once the name of the public limited company had been approved by the appropriate authorities.

4. Document Submission

After completing the aforementioned steps, the applicant must submit all necessary paperwork to the MCA.

5. Company Incorporation

The Registrar of Companies will issue the public limited company's certificate of incorporation after confirming the procedure.

6. Opening a Bank Account

The final step entails opening a bank account in the name of the public limited company to handle day-to-day business on the organization's behalf.

Advantages of a Public Limited Company

Shares are easily transferable

According to the Indian Contract Act of 1872, shares are legal instruments that can be freely transferred with the bare minimum of formalities.

Increased Borrowing Capacity

Banks and other financial institutions respect public company when they borrow money from them, which would increase the company's visibility.

Separate Legal Entity

The directors and shareholders of a public limited business benefit from the separate legal entity idea which indicates that the director’s and member’s liability is strictly capped at a certain sum.

Shares can be listed in the Stock Exchange

Shares of a public Company can be listed on a stock exchange. Yet, the public Company must adhere to compliance when listing its shares on a stock exchange.

Registration Criteria for Public Limited Companies

Minimum 3 Directors

Minimum 7 shareholders

DIN for all Directors
